Description
The concept for the Arbiter was originally drafted by Adam Marfione back in 2012. Microtech is excited to bring this piece to production as Adam begins stepping up as a more integral part of their team.
Previously only available as a custom knife, the Arbiter features a clip point 9″ bowie style blade with an elegant recurved primary cutting edge and a second upper cutting edge. Both converge to an upswept tip with devastating penetrating power.
The G10 scales feature a crisscross patterned texture and grooves along the edge of the handle which offers an impressive grip, creating perfect harmony between user and instrument. The Arbiter comes with a custom carry system attached to the molded composite sheath.
- Blade Overall Length: 9.0″
- Please note, blade steel cannot be specified as it can change depending on availability (information from Microtech)
- Overall Length: 14.0″
- Sheath Material: Composite Rig with Custom Carry System
- Handles Material: G10/FR4 Composite
- Overall Weight: 18 oz.
- Made in the USA
